legongju.com
我们一直在努力
2025-01-12 23:41 | 星期天

MySQL中如何创建临时索引

在MySQL中,可以使用CREATE TEMPORARY INDEX语句来创建临时索引。临时索引仅在当前会话有效,当会话结束时,索引将自动删除。这对于在特定会话中优化查询性能非常有用。

以下是创建临时索引的语法:

CREATE TEMPORARY INDEX index_name ON table_name (column1, column2, ...);

其中,index_name是临时索引的名称,table_name是要在其上创建索引的表名,column1, column2, ...是要包含在索引中的列名。

以下是一个示例,演示如何在名为employees的表中创建一个名为emp_temp_idx的临时索引,该索引基于last_namefirst_name列:

CREATE TEMPORARY INDEX emp_temp_idx ON employees (last_name, first_name);

未经允许不得转载 » 本文链接:https://www.legongju.com/article/82426.html

相关推荐

  • 如何在Metabase中使用MySQL数据源

    如何在Metabase中使用MySQL数据源

    要在Metabase中使用MySQL数据源,请按照以下步骤操作: 确保已安装并运行MySQL服务器。 获取MySQL JDBC驱动程序。您可以从MySQL官方网站(https://dev.mysql.com...

  • Metabase如何连接MySQL数据库

    Metabase如何连接MySQL数据库

    要使用Metabase连接到MySQL数据库,请按照以下步骤操作: 确保已安装并运行MySQL数据库。
    获取MySQL数据库的访问信息,包括主机名(或IP地址)、端口号、数...

  • Metabase支持哪些MySQL版本

    Metabase支持哪些MySQL版本

    Metabase 支持多个 MySQL 版本,包括但不限于以下版本: MySQL 5.6
    MySQL 5.7
    MySQL 8.0
    MariaDB 10.x 请注意,这些版本可能会随着时间的推移而发...

  • 如何使用Metabase对MySQL数据库进行可视化分析

    如何使用Metabase对MySQL数据库进行可视化分析

    Metabase是一个开源的商业智能(BI)工具,它可以帮助用户轻松地从数据库中提取数据,并将其转化为易于理解的图表和仪表板。以下是如何使用Metabase对MySQL数据库进...

  • Metasploit中MySQL的安全审计方法

    Metasploit中MySQL的安全审计方法

    在Metasploit中,对MySQL进行安全审计主要涉及识别和利用漏洞、强化安全配置以及监控和日志分析。以下是一些关键步骤和方法: 识别和利用漏洞: 使用Metasploit中...

  • 如何使用Metasp策进行MySQL日志分析

    如何使用Metasp策进行MySQL日志分析

    Metasp是一个用于分析和优化MySQL数据库性能的工具。以下是如何使用Metasp进行MySQL日志分析的步骤: 安装Metasp:首先,你需要在你的服务器上安装Metasp。你可以...

  • Metasploit下MySQL数据的加密与解密

    Metasploit下MySQL数据的加密与解密

    Metasploit是一个开源的安全漏洞利用框架,可以用来执行各种攻击,如渗透测试、后渗透等 安装必要的库和工具 在开始之前,确保你已经安装了Metasploit框架。然后...

  • 如何防范Metasploit针对MySQL的漏洞利用

    如何防范Metasploit针对MySQL的漏洞利用

    防范Metasploit针对MySQL的漏洞利用是一个复杂但至关重要的任务。以下是一些关键的安全加固措施和建议,旨在提高MySQL数据库的安全性,减少被Metasploit等工具利...